The problem of finding the true origin of the word 'church' has drawn the author vastly further than he ever anticipated, for this origin would seem to go back far into the beginnings of European civilization, and there is as much to be said of the word's pagan as of its Christian history. Contents: Conversion of Ireland and England; Ireland; Wales; Saxon paganism; Rome and Iona; first churches; Ciric; God's acre; secular uses of the church; derivation of the word church. |
